学生成绩管理系统可视化(含源码)基于java+Swing+Mysql

学生成绩管理系统

介绍

学生成绩管理使用java的GUI可拓展组件Swing图形饥界面的学生成绩管理系统,采用MySQL作为数据库,其中包含studentScore数据表和User数据表。系统采用前后端分阶段合法性检验。该系统还要批量不重复从Excel批量导入成绩的功能。

软件架构

软件架构说明

Swing 是一个为Java设计的GUI工具包。
Swing是JAVA基础类的一部分。
Swing包括了图形用户界面(GUI)器件如:文本框,按钮,分隔窗格和表。
Swing提供许多比AWT更好的屏幕显示元素。它们用纯Java写成,所以同Java本身一样可以跨平台运行,这一点不像AWT。它们是JFC的一部分。它们支持可更换的面板和主题(各种操作系统默认的特有主题),然而不是真的使用原生平台提供的设备,而是仅仅在表面上模仿它们。这意味着你可以在任意平台上使用JAVA支持的任意面板。轻量级组件的缺点则是执行速度较慢,优点就是可以在所有平台上采用统一的行为。

安装教程
  1. 改图形界面的中图片的路径
  2. 启动mysql数据库
  3. 创建对应数据库名的数据库
  4. 在该数据库建立两种表,studentscore表和user表

在这里插入图片描述
在这里插入图片描述

使用说明
1.欢迎界面

在这里插入图片描述

2.登录界面

在这里插入图片描述

3.注册界面

在这里插入图片描述

4.菜单界面

在这里插入图片描述

5.添加数据

在这里插入图片描述

6.修改数据

在这里插入图片描述

7.删除数据

在这里插入图片描述

8.字段查询

9.成绩排序

在这里插入图片描述

10.优秀率/及格率排序

在这里插入图片描述

11.退出界面

在这里插入图片描述

源代码(Gitee):

点击这里跳转

— 创作不易,大家下载前请先star
在这里插入图片描述

  • 10
    点赞
  • 54
    收藏
    觉得还不错? 一键收藏
  • 6
    评论
Java Swing MySQL管理系统项目是一个使用Java Swing界面库和MySQL数据库管理系统项目。该项目旨在为用户提供一个可视化的界面,使他们能够方便地管理和操作MySQL数据库中的数据。 该系统具有以下主要功能: 1. 用户登录和权限管理:用户可以通过用户名和密码登录系统。系统可以根据用户的角色分配不同的权限,以控制其对数据库的访问和操作。 2. 数据库连接和配置:系统允许用户添加、编辑和删除数据库连接配置。用户可以提供数据库名称、服务器URL、口号、用户名和密码等信息来建立数据库连接。 3. 表管理:用户可以创建、修改和删除数据库中的表。系统提供了表的设计工具,用户可以定义表的结构、字段类型、长度、约束等。 4. 数据查询和操作:用户可以执行SQL查询语句来检索和过滤数据。系统还提供了常见的数据库操作,如插入、更新和删除数据的功能。 5. 数据可视化:系统支持将查询结果以表格、树形、图表等形式显示给用户。用户可以使用这些视图来更好地理解和分析数据。 6. 数据备份和还原:系统允许用户进行数据库的备份和还原操作,以防止意外数据丢失。 7. 权限管理:系统管理员可以设置用户的权限,以控制其对不同数据表的访问和操作。 通过使用Java SwingMySQL,该项目提供了一个功能强大且易于使用的管理系统,使用户能够轻松地管理和操作MySQL数据库中的数据。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 6
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值